About SundaySky
SundaySky is a company based in New York (United States) founded in 2007 was acquired by Clearhaven Partners in July 2022. SundaySky has raised $67.1 million across 4 funding rounds from investors including Liberty Global, Norwest Venture Partners and Ntt Docomo Ventures. SundaySky operates in a competitive market with competitors including Idomoo, Hippo Video, Knit, IrisCX and Gilly, among others.

Frequently Asked Questions about SundaySky
SundaySky was founded in 2007 and raised its 1st funding round 2 years after it was founded.
SundaySky is headquartered in New York, United States. It is registered at New York, New York, United States.
Marc Zionts is the current CEO of SundaySky.
SundaySky is a funded company, having raised a total of $67.1M across 4 funding rounds to date.
SundaySky was founded in 2007 and is headquartered in New York, United States. Operations focus on a video marketing platform that enables brands to create, manage, and optimize personalized video programs across the customer lifecycle. Real-time videos are generated by combining pre-made branded content with individual account data. Performance is tracked for each video to refine campaigns. Notable clients include Comcast, Verizon, Expedia, Cox, and Staples.
SundaySky's top competitors include Idomoo, Hippo Video and Knit.
SundaySky has 9 investors. Key investors include Liberty Global, Norwest Venture Partners, Ntt Docomo Ventures, Globespan Capital Partners, and Comcast Ventures.
